The Glock pistols chambered in .40 Smith & Wesson represent a significant segment of the Glock pistol line. Several models were initially designed to accommodate this cartridge, offering a balance of stopping power and magazine capacity within a relatively compact frame. These models include, but are not limited to, the Glock 22, a full-size duty pistol; the Glock 23, a compact variant; and the Glock 27, a subcompact option favored for concealed carry. The numeric designation typically indicates the order of introduction or development within the Glock product line.

The .40 S&W Glock models gained popularity due to the cartridge’s increased energy compared to the 9mm, which was considered a substantial advantage for law enforcement and self-defense purposes. The introduction of these .40 caliber Glock pistols provided agencies and individuals with a service weapon offering a greater perceived ability to incapacitate a threat. The cartridge’s adoption and prevalence have varied over time, with shifts in preference towards other calibers occurring as ammunition technology and performance evolved. Despite these shifts, models in this caliber remain a common choice for many.

6. Law Enforcement

The .40 Smith & Wesson Glock pistols hold a significant position in the history of law enforcement firearm adoption. Following the 1986 FBI Miami shootout, the perceived need for a cartridge offering greater stopping power than the 9mm led many agencies to adopt the .40 S&W. Glock, among other manufacturers, responded with pistols chambered in this caliber, providing a relatively compact and high-capacity platform. Models like the Glock 22 and Glock 23 became standard issue for numerous police departments, serving as a primary tool for uniformed officers and specialized units. This widespread adoption was predicated on the belief that the .40 S&W offered an optimal balance between manageable recoil and increased terminal ballistics compared to the 9mm.

The transition to .40 caliber Glocks involved considerable investment in training and equipment. Agencies developed specific protocols for handling and maintaining these firearms, emphasizing recoil management and tactical reloading techniques. Qualification standards were revised to account for the .40 S&W’s increased recoil impulse. However, over time, the law enforcement community re-evaluated the .40 S&W’s efficacy. Advancements in 9mm ammunition technology, coupled with concerns about the .40 S&W’s increased recoil and wear on firearms, prompted many agencies to transition back to the 9mm. This shift was also influenced by studies suggesting that modern 9mm ammunition could achieve similar terminal performance to the .40 S&W with reduced recoil and improved controllability, particularly for smaller-statured officers.

While many agencies have moved away from .40 S&W Glocks, they continue to see service in some jurisdictions. The decision to retain or phase out these firearms depends on factors such as budget constraints, existing ammunition stockpiles, and departmental preferences. Understanding the historical context of .40 caliber Glock pistols in law enforcement provides valuable insight into the evolving landscape of police firearm selection and the continuous pursuit of optimized performance and officer safety. The .40 S&W Glock’s legacy remains an important chapter in the ongoing debate surrounding handgun caliber selection for law enforcement applications.

Question 1: Which Glock models are chambered in .40 Smith & Wesson?

Several Glock models are chambered in .40 S&W, including the Glock 22 (full-size), Glock 23 (compact), Glock 27 (subcompact), and Glock 35 (long slide).

Question 2: What are the primary differences between these .40 caliber Glock models?

The primary differences lie in frame size, slide length, barrel length, and magazine capacity. These variations influence concealability, handling, and intended use.

Question 3: Is the .40 S&W Glock more difficult to control than a 9mm Glock?

The .40 S&W cartridge produces a greater recoil impulse than the 9mm, potentially making it more challenging to control, particularly for inexperienced shooters. Proper technique and training are essential.

Question 4: Are .40 S&W Glock pistols still commonly used by law enforcement?

While some agencies still utilize .40 S&W Glocks, many have transitioned back to 9mm due to advancements in ammunition technology and concerns about recoil and wear.

Question 5: What are the typical magazine capacities for .40 caliber Glock pistols?

Magazine capacities vary, but typical capacities are 15 rounds for the Glock 22, 13 rounds for the Glock 23, and 9 rounds for the Glock 27.

Question 6: Can I convert a .40 S&W Glock to another caliber?

Conversion is possible through the use of aftermarket barrels and magazines, but it requires careful attention to compatibility and may affect reliability. Consult with a qualified gunsmith before attempting any caliber conversions.

Tips for Handling .40 Caliber Glock Pistols

Effective handling of Glock pistols chambered in .40 Smith & Wesson necessitates a firm grasp of the firearm’s characteristics and the cartridge’s performance parameters. Adherence to established safety protocols and consistent practice are paramount.

Tip 1: Prioritize Grip Strength. A firm, high grip is essential for managing the recoil impulse of the .40 S&W cartridge. Ensure maximum contact between the hand and the pistol’s frame to mitigate muzzle flip and maintain control during rapid fire. Regular grip strength exercises may prove beneficial.

Tip 2: Master Recoil Management Techniques. The .40 S&W cartridge generates significant recoil. Employ techniques such as the isosceles or Weaver stance, focusing on pushing forward with the support hand while pulling back with the dominant hand to create isometric tension. Anticipate recoil and maintain a consistent grip throughout the firing sequence.

Tip 3: Practice Consistent Trigger Control. The Glock’s trigger mechanism requires a smooth, consistent pull. Avoid jerking or slapping the trigger, which can disrupt sight alignment and negatively impact accuracy. Dry-fire practice can significantly improve trigger control.

Tip 4: Utilize Proper Sight Alignment. Accurate shooting depends on correct sight alignment. Focus on the front sight, ensuring it is sharply in focus and centered within the rear sight notch. Maintain consistent sight alignment throughout the trigger pull.

Tip 5: Maintain Awareness of Magazine Capacity. The .40 caliber Glock pistols offer varying magazine capacities. Be cognizant of the number of rounds remaining in the magazine and practice efficient reloading techniques to minimize downtime during a critical incident.

Tip 6: Seek Professional Training. Enrollment in a reputable firearms training course provides invaluable instruction on safe handling, shooting fundamentals, and tactical considerations specific to .40 caliber pistols. Professional guidance accelerates skill development and reinforces proper techniques.

Tip 7: Employ Adequate Hearing Protection. The report of a .40 S&W Glock pistol can cause permanent hearing damage. Always wear appropriate hearing protection, such as earplugs or earmuffs, when shooting. Double up on hearing protection for indoor ranges.
